随着人工智能技术的飞速发展,大模型(Large Language Model,LLM)已经成为了人工智能领域的热点。大模型具有强大的语言理解和生成能力,可以应用于自然语言处理、文本生成、机器翻译、问答系统等多个领域。而定制化大模型则能够更好地满足特定用户的需求,成为你的专属智能助手。本文将详细介绍如何打造你的专属智能助手。
一、了解定制化大模型
1.1 大模型的概念
大模型是指具有海量参数、能够处理大规模数据的深度学习模型。在自然语言处理领域,大模型通常指的是能够理解、生成和转换自然语言的模型,如BERT、GPT等。
1.2 定制化大模型的特点
与通用大模型相比,定制化大模型具有以下特点:
- 针对性:根据特定应用场景和用户需求进行优化,提高模型在特定领域的性能。
- 个性化:结合用户数据和偏好,提供个性化的服务和建议。
- 可控性:通过对模型参数的调整,实现对模型行为和输出的控制。
二、打造定制化大模型的步骤
2.1 数据准备
数据是定制化大模型的基础。以下是数据准备过程中的关键步骤:
- 数据收集:根据应用场景,收集相关领域的文本数据、用户数据等。
- 数据清洗:去除噪声、冗余信息,确保数据质量。
- 数据标注:对数据进行标注,以便模型学习。
2.2 模型选择
选择合适的模型是打造定制化大模型的关键。以下是一些常见的自然语言处理模型:
- Transformer模型:如BERT、GPT等,具有强大的语言理解和生成能力。
- 循环神经网络:如LSTM、GRU等,适用于处理序列数据。
- 注意力机制模型:如Seq2Seq等,能够捕捉输入序列和输出序列之间的关系。
2.3 模型训练
模型训练是打造定制化大模型的核心步骤。以下是模型训练过程中的关键步骤:
- 参数初始化:设置模型参数的初始值。
- 优化算法:选择合适的优化算法,如Adam、SGD等。
- 训练过程:通过迭代优化模型参数,使模型在训练数据上达到最佳性能。
2.4 模型评估与调整
在模型训练完成后,需要对模型进行评估和调整。以下是评估和调整过程中的关键步骤:
- 评估指标:选择合适的评估指标,如准确率、召回率、F1值等。
- 模型调整:根据评估结果,对模型参数进行调整,以提高模型性能。
三、定制化大模型的应用场景
3.1 个性化推荐
根据用户兴趣和偏好,为用户提供个性化的推荐服务。
3.2 智能客服
为用户提供24小时在线客服,解决用户问题。
3.3 文本生成
根据用户输入,自动生成相关文本,如新闻报道、文章摘要等。
3.4 机器翻译
实现多语言之间的实时翻译。
四、总结
定制化大模型是人工智能领域的一个重要研究方向。通过了解大模型的概念、特点,掌握打造定制化大模型的步骤,可以更好地应用于实际场景,为用户提供更智能、个性化的服务。随着技术的不断发展,定制化大模型将在更多领域发挥重要作用。